[][src]Crate rusoto_medialive

API for AWS Elemental MediaLive

If you're using the service, you're probably looking for MediaLiveClient and MediaLive.

Structs

AacSettings

Aac Settings

Ac3Settings

Ac3 Settings

ArchiveContainerSettings

Archive Container Settings

ArchiveGroupSettings

Archive Group Settings

ArchiveOutputSettings

Archive Output Settings

AribDestinationSettings

Arib Destination Settings

AribSourceSettings

Arib Source Settings

AudioChannelMapping

Audio Channel Mapping

AudioCodecSettings

Audio Codec Settings

AudioDescription

Audio Description

AudioLanguageSelection

Audio Language Selection

AudioNormalizationSettings

Audio Normalization Settings

AudioOnlyHlsSettings

Audio Only Hls Settings

AudioPidSelection

Audio Pid Selection

AudioSelector

Audio Selector

AudioSelectorSettings

Audio Selector Settings

AvailBlanking

Avail Blanking

AvailConfiguration

Avail Configuration

AvailSettings

Avail Settings

BatchScheduleActionCreateRequest

A list of schedule actions to create (in a request) or that have been created (in a response).

BatchScheduleActionCreateResult

List of actions that have been created in the schedule.

BatchScheduleActionDeleteRequest

A list of schedule actions to delete.

BatchScheduleActionDeleteResult

List of actions that have been deleted from the schedule.

BatchUpdateScheduleRequest

List of actions to create and list of actions to delete.

BatchUpdateScheduleResponse

Placeholder documentation for BatchUpdateScheduleResponse

BlackoutSlate

Blackout Slate

BurnInDestinationSettings

Burn In Destination Settings

CaptionDescription

Output groups for this Live Event. Output groups contain information about where streams should be distributed.

CaptionDestinationSettings

Caption Destination Settings

CaptionLanguageMapping

Maps a caption channel to an ISO 693-2 language code (http://www.loc.gov/standards/iso639-2), with an optional description.

CaptionSelector

Output groups for this Live Event. Output groups contain information about where streams should be distributed.

CaptionSelectorSettings

Caption Selector Settings

Channel

Placeholder documentation for Channel

ChannelEgressEndpoint

Placeholder documentation for ChannelEgressEndpoint

ChannelSummary

Placeholder documentation for ChannelSummary

CreateChannelRequest

A request to create a channel

CreateChannelResponse

Placeholder documentation for CreateChannelResponse

CreateInputRequest

The name of the input

CreateInputResponse

Placeholder documentation for CreateInputResponse

CreateInputSecurityGroupRequest

The IPv4 CIDRs to whitelist for this Input Security Group

CreateInputSecurityGroupResponse

Placeholder documentation for CreateInputSecurityGroupResponse

CreateTagsRequest

Placeholder documentation for CreateTagsRequest

DeleteChannelRequest

Placeholder documentation for DeleteChannelRequest

DeleteChannelResponse

Placeholder documentation for DeleteChannelResponse

DeleteInputRequest

Placeholder documentation for DeleteInputRequest

DeleteInputResponse

Placeholder documentation for DeleteInputResponse

DeleteInputSecurityGroupRequest

Placeholder documentation for DeleteInputSecurityGroupRequest

DeleteInputSecurityGroupResponse

Placeholder documentation for DeleteInputSecurityGroupResponse

DeleteReservationRequest

Placeholder documentation for DeleteReservationRequest

DeleteReservationResponse

Placeholder documentation for DeleteReservationResponse

DeleteScheduleRequest

Placeholder documentation for DeleteScheduleRequest

DeleteScheduleResponse

Placeholder documentation for DeleteScheduleResponse

DeleteTagsRequest

Placeholder documentation for DeleteTagsRequest

DescribeChannelRequest

Placeholder documentation for DescribeChannelRequest

DescribeChannelResponse

Placeholder documentation for DescribeChannelResponse

DescribeInputRequest

Placeholder documentation for DescribeInputRequest

DescribeInputResponse

Placeholder documentation for DescribeInputResponse

DescribeInputSecurityGroupRequest

Placeholder documentation for DescribeInputSecurityGroupRequest

DescribeInputSecurityGroupResponse

Placeholder documentation for DescribeInputSecurityGroupResponse

DescribeOfferingRequest

Placeholder documentation for DescribeOfferingRequest

DescribeOfferingResponse

Placeholder documentation for DescribeOfferingResponse

DescribeReservationRequest

Placeholder documentation for DescribeReservationRequest

DescribeReservationResponse

Placeholder documentation for DescribeReservationResponse

DescribeScheduleRequest

Placeholder documentation for DescribeScheduleRequest

DescribeScheduleResponse

Placeholder documentation for DescribeScheduleResponse

DvbNitSettings

DVB Network Information Table (NIT)

DvbSdtSettings

DVB Service Description Table (SDT)

DvbSubDestinationSettings

Dvb Sub Destination Settings

DvbSubSourceSettings

Dvb Sub Source Settings

DvbTdtSettings

DVB Time and Date Table (SDT)

Eac3Settings

Eac3 Settings

EmbeddedDestinationSettings

Embedded Destination Settings

EmbeddedPlusScte20DestinationSettings

Embedded Plus Scte20 Destination Settings

EmbeddedSourceSettings

Embedded Source Settings

EncoderSettings

Encoder Settings

FecOutputSettings

Fec Output Settings

FixedModeScheduleActionStartSettings

Start time for the action.

FollowModeScheduleActionStartSettings

Settings to specify if an action follows another.

FrameCaptureGroupSettings

Frame Capture Group Settings

FrameCaptureOutputSettings

Frame Capture Output Settings

FrameCaptureSettings

Frame Capture Settings

GlobalConfiguration

Global Configuration

H264Settings

H264 Settings

HlsAkamaiSettings

Hls Akamai Settings

HlsBasicPutSettings

Hls Basic Put Settings

HlsCdnSettings

Hls Cdn Settings

HlsGroupSettings

Hls Group Settings

HlsInputSettings

Hls Input Settings

HlsMediaStoreSettings

Hls Media Store Settings

HlsOutputSettings

Hls Output Settings

HlsSettings

Hls Settings

HlsTimedMetadataScheduleActionSettings

Settings for the action to emit HLS metadata

HlsWebdavSettings

Hls Webdav Settings

Input

Placeholder documentation for Input

InputAttachment

Placeholder documentation for InputAttachment

InputChannelLevel

Input Channel Level

InputDestination

The settings for a PUSH type input.

InputDestinationRequest

Endpoint settings for a PUSH type input.

InputDestinationVpc

The properties for a VPC type input destination.

InputLocation

Input Location

InputLossBehavior

Input Loss Behavior

InputSecurityGroup

An Input Security Group

InputSettings

Live Event input parameters. There can be multiple inputs in a single Live Event.

InputSource

The settings for a PULL type input.

InputSourceRequest

Settings for for a PULL type input.

InputSpecification

Placeholder documentation for InputSpecification

InputSwitchScheduleActionSettings

Settings for the action to switch an input.

InputVpcRequest

Settings for a private VPC Input. When this property is specified, the input destination addresses will be created in a VPC rather than with public Internet addresses. This property requires setting the roleArn property on Input creation. Not compatible with the inputSecurityGroups property.

InputWhitelistRule

Whitelist rule

InputWhitelistRuleCidr

An IPv4 CIDR to whitelist.

KeyProviderSettings

Key Provider Settings

ListChannelsRequest

Placeholder documentation for ListChannelsRequest

ListChannelsResponse

Placeholder documentation for ListChannelsResponse

ListInputSecurityGroupsRequest

Placeholder documentation for ListInputSecurityGroupsRequest

ListInputSecurityGroupsResponse

Placeholder documentation for ListInputSecurityGroupsResponse

ListInputsRequest

Placeholder documentation for ListInputsRequest

ListInputsResponse

Placeholder documentation for ListInputsResponse

ListOfferingsRequest

Placeholder documentation for ListOfferingsRequest

ListOfferingsResponse

Placeholder documentation for ListOfferingsResponse

ListReservationsRequest

Placeholder documentation for ListReservationsRequest

ListReservationsResponse

Placeholder documentation for ListReservationsResponse

ListTagsForResourceRequest

Placeholder documentation for ListTagsForResourceRequest

ListTagsForResourceResponse

Placeholder documentation for ListTagsForResourceResponse

M2tsSettings

M2ts Settings

M3u8Settings

Settings information for the .m3u8 container

MediaConnectFlow

The settings for a MediaConnect Flow.

MediaConnectFlowRequest

The settings for a MediaConnect Flow.

MediaLiveClient

A client for the MediaLive API.

MediaPackageGroupSettings

Media Package Group Settings

MediaPackageOutputDestinationSettings

Media Package Output Destination Settings

MediaPackageOutputSettings

Media Package Output Settings

Mp2Settings

Mp2 Settings

MsSmoothGroupSettings

Ms Smooth Group Settings

MsSmoothOutputSettings

Ms Smooth Output Settings

NetworkInputSettings

Network source to transcode. Must be accessible to the Elemental Live node that is running the live event through a network connection.

Offering

Reserved resources available for purchase

Output

Output settings. There can be multiple outputs within a group.

OutputDestination

Placeholder documentation for OutputDestination

OutputDestinationSettings

Placeholder documentation for OutputDestinationSettings

OutputGroup

Output groups for this Live Event. Output groups contain information about where streams should be distributed.

OutputGroupSettings

Output Group Settings

OutputLocationRef

Reference to an OutputDestination ID defined in the channel

OutputSettings

Output Settings

PassThroughSettings

Pass Through Settings

PauseStateScheduleActionSettings

Settings for the action to set pause state of a channel.

PipelinePauseStateSettings

Settings for pausing a pipeline.

PurchaseOfferingRequest

Placeholder documentation for PurchaseOfferingRequest

PurchaseOfferingResponse

Placeholder documentation for PurchaseOfferingResponse

RemixSettings

Remix Settings

Reservation

Reserved resources available to use

ReservationResourceSpecification

Resource configuration (codec, resolution, bitrate, ...)

RtmpCaptionInfoDestinationSettings

Rtmp Caption Info Destination Settings

RtmpGroupSettings

Rtmp Group Settings

RtmpOutputSettings

Rtmp Output Settings

ScheduleAction

Contains information on a single schedule action.

ScheduleActionSettings

Holds the settings for a single schedule action.

ScheduleActionStartSettings

Settings to specify the start time for an action.

Scte20PlusEmbeddedDestinationSettings

Scte20 Plus Embedded Destination Settings

Scte20SourceSettings

Scte20 Source Settings

Scte27DestinationSettings

Scte27 Destination Settings

Scte27SourceSettings

Scte27 Source Settings

Scte35DeliveryRestrictions

Corresponds to SCTE-35 deliverynotrestricted_flag parameter. To declare delivery restrictions, include this element and its four "restriction" flags. To declare that there are no restrictions, omit this element.

Scte35Descriptor

Holds one set of SCTE-35 Descriptor Settings.

Scte35DescriptorSettings

SCTE-35 Descriptor settings.

Scte35ReturnToNetworkScheduleActionSettings

Settings for a SCTE-35 returntonetwork message.

Scte35SegmentationDescriptor

Corresponds to SCTE-35 segmentation_descriptor.

Scte35SpliceInsert

Scte35 Splice Insert

Scte35SpliceInsertScheduleActionSettings

Settings for a SCTE-35 splice_insert message.

Scte35TimeSignalApos

Scte35 Time Signal Apos

Scte35TimeSignalScheduleActionSettings

Settings for a SCTE-35 time_signal.

SmpteTtDestinationSettings

Smpte Tt Destination Settings

StandardHlsSettings

Standard Hls Settings

StartChannelRequest

Placeholder documentation for StartChannelRequest

StartChannelResponse

Placeholder documentation for StartChannelResponse

StaticImageActivateScheduleActionSettings

Settings for the action to activate a static image.

StaticImageDeactivateScheduleActionSettings

Settings for the action to deactivate the image in a specific layer.

StaticKeySettings

Static Key Settings

StopChannelRequest

Placeholder documentation for StopChannelRequest

StopChannelResponse

Placeholder documentation for StopChannelResponse

TeletextDestinationSettings

Teletext Destination Settings

TeletextSourceSettings

Teletext Source Settings

TimecodeConfig

Timecode Config

TtmlDestinationSettings

Ttml Destination Settings

UdpContainerSettings

Udp Container Settings

UdpGroupSettings

Udp Group Settings

UdpOutputSettings

Udp Output Settings

UpdateChannelClassRequest

Channel class that the channel should be updated to.

UpdateChannelClassResponse

Placeholder documentation for UpdateChannelClassResponse

UpdateChannelRequest

A request to update a channel.

UpdateChannelResponse

Placeholder documentation for UpdateChannelResponse

UpdateInputRequest

A request to update an input.

UpdateInputResponse

Placeholder documentation for UpdateInputResponse

UpdateInputSecurityGroupRequest

The request to update some combination of the Input Security Group name and the IPv4 CIDRs the Input Security Group should allow.

UpdateInputSecurityGroupResponse

Placeholder documentation for UpdateInputSecurityGroupResponse

UpdateReservationRequest

Request to update a reservation

UpdateReservationResponse

Placeholder documentation for UpdateReservationResponse

ValidationError

Placeholder documentation for ValidationError

VideoCodecSettings

Video Codec Settings

VideoDescription

Video settings for this stream.

VideoSelector

Specifies a particular video stream within an input source. An input may have only a single video selector.

VideoSelectorPid

Video Selector Pid

VideoSelectorProgramId

Video Selector Program Id

VideoSelectorSettings

Video Selector Settings

WebvttDestinationSettings

Webvtt Destination Settings

Enums

BatchUpdateScheduleError

Errors returned by BatchUpdateSchedule

CreateChannelError

Errors returned by CreateChannel

CreateInputError

Errors returned by CreateInput

CreateInputSecurityGroupError

Errors returned by CreateInputSecurityGroup

CreateTagsError

Errors returned by CreateTags

DeleteChannelError

Errors returned by DeleteChannel

DeleteInputError

Errors returned by DeleteInput

DeleteInputSecurityGroupError

Errors returned by DeleteInputSecurityGroup

DeleteReservationError

Errors returned by DeleteReservation

DeleteScheduleError

Errors returned by DeleteSchedule

DeleteTagsError

Errors returned by DeleteTags

DescribeChannelError

Errors returned by DescribeChannel

DescribeInputError

Errors returned by DescribeInput

DescribeInputSecurityGroupError

Errors returned by DescribeInputSecurityGroup

DescribeOfferingError

Errors returned by DescribeOffering

DescribeReservationError

Errors returned by DescribeReservation

DescribeScheduleError

Errors returned by DescribeSchedule

ListChannelsError

Errors returned by ListChannels

ListInputSecurityGroupsError

Errors returned by ListInputSecurityGroups

ListInputsError

Errors returned by ListInputs

ListOfferingsError

Errors returned by ListOfferings

ListReservationsError

Errors returned by ListReservations

ListTagsForResourceError

Errors returned by ListTagsForResource

PurchaseOfferingError

Errors returned by PurchaseOffering

StartChannelError

Errors returned by StartChannel

StopChannelError

Errors returned by StopChannel

UpdateChannelClassError

Errors returned by UpdateChannelClass

UpdateChannelError

Errors returned by UpdateChannel

UpdateInputError

Errors returned by UpdateInput

UpdateInputSecurityGroupError

Errors returned by UpdateInputSecurityGroup

UpdateReservationError

Errors returned by UpdateReservation

Traits

MediaLive

Trait representing the capabilities of the MediaLive API. MediaLive clients implement this trait.